bugjack Inner circle New York, New York 1624 Posts |
The mag contains about 26 pages on the Zarrow shuffle -- a detailed piece on its handling and then a long piece on the history leading up to its invention. I picked it up but haven't started reading it yet, but I'm happy to see this kind of in-depth article.
